The brexit party are going to dominate the South East which returns the largest number of seats ... thats a given, the opinion polls are not even close
A large number of people are just not going to vote .... why would they bother when we are supposed to be leaving. The other main benefactor will be the lib dems ... they should get a lot of protest votes too, but not in the scale that the brexit party will get. Scotland will be almost entirely snp ... which is basically a remain vote That's how it will play out .... the country will still be divided along the lines we already knew. There is really nothing more we can take from this other than if the Conservatives and Labour don't sort this mess out now, they could both be shadows of their former selves at the next GE. The conservatives are going to have to come up with something extraordinary if they want to still be a viable party. |
